The Importance of Professional Installation
Residential door installation is a complicated procedure that includes more than simply putting a door into a frame. A poorly installed door can result in several problems, consisting of drafts, increased energy bills, security threats, and even possible water damage. This is why employing a professional installer can save property owners time, cash, and headaches.

Comprehending the types of doors available can assist homeowners make notified choices. Here are some common kinds of residential doors:
1. Entry Doors
These doors work as the primary entrance to homes and are typically created for durability and security. Entry doors can be available in various products such as fiberglass, steel, or wood.

3. French Doors
French doors are double doors that swing open, supplying a classy entryway to rooms or Sliding Patio Entryway areas. They are praised for their aesthetic appeal and ability to create open areas.
4. Storm Doors
These are secondary doors installed in front of entry doors to offer extra protection versus severe weather. They can enhance energy performance by serving as an insulator.
5. Interior Doors
While normally less robust than exterior doors, interior doors come in different designs, including conventional panel, flush, and pocket doors.
6. Garage Doors
These doors protect cars and frequently improve the home's exterior look. They can be manual or automated for convenience.
Key Considerations for Door Installation
Picking and installing a new door requires careful factor to consider of a number of elements:
1. Product
Think about the climatic conditions in addition to the wanted visual. Different products have various levels of resilience, insulation, and maintenance needs.
2. Design
The door needs to complement the architecture of the home. Decide whether a traditional or modern style fits much better with the overall design.
3. Security Features
Invest in doors with robust locking mechanisms, security glass, and solid cores for enhanced security.
4. Energy Efficiency
Try to find doors that have energy-efficient rankings. Properly insulated doors help maintain indoor temperatures and reduce energy costs.
5. Spending plan
Specify a budget ahead of time, considering both the cost of the door and the installation costs. Keep in mind to weigh the long-term financial investment versus short-term costs.
The Installation Process
Once homeowners have chosen a Top-Rated Door Installers and selected a professional installer, it's practical to comprehend the basic installation process:
Step-by-Step Installation Process:
Measurement: Accurate measurements of the door frame to ensure a best fit.
Elimination: Carefully eliminating the old door and any hardware.
Preparation: Checking the frame for damage or rot and fixing if required.
Installation: Placing the brand-new door in position, guaranteeing it is level and square.
Securing: Installing hinges, locks, and other hardware.
Sealing: Applying weather condition stripping and caulking to prevent drafts.
Last Adjustments: Making modifications to guarantee smooth operation (opening and closing).
Cleanup: Removing debris and cleaning up the area.
Frequently Asked Questions about Residential Door InstallationQ1: How long does it take to set up a residential door?
A: The installation typically takes in between 2 to 6 hours, depending on the door type and intricacy of the installation.
Q2: Can I install a door myself?
A: While some homeowners may try DIY installation, working with a professional ensures correct fitting, prevents prospective problems, and provides warranty protection.
Q3: What is the average cost of door installation?
A: The cost can differ widely based upon door type, products, and labor, normally varying from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,500, consisting of purchase and installation.
Q4: How do I maintain my doors after installation?
A: Regular cleansing, lubricating hinges, and examining seals for wear assistance keep doors operating well and looking excellent.
Q5: Are there particular building regulations for door installation?
A: Yes, local building regulations may dictate specs for exterior doors, particularly concerning security, fire safety, and energy effectiveness.
